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Warning
titlePrevent XSS Attack

When using Hash Variable that uses a URL parameter or user-inputted value in your custom JS scripts, ensure that these hash variable(s) are escaped!

Make use of hash variable escape keywords, see Hash Variable - Escaping the Resultant Hash Variable.

Use ?javascript hash variable escape. Example:

#requestParam.id?javascript#

Introduction

English

You can use

...

the Rich Text UI element to design the layout and structure of your own custom page using the rich text editor or writing HTML/CSS/JS.  

...

Rich Text is commonly used as the homepage/landing page of an app.

...

Rich Text Properties

Edit

...

Rich Text

Image RemovedImage Added

Figure 1: HTML Page Rich Text Properties


NameDescription
idMenu element unique id. Userview will use this id in the URL for the menu if the Custom ID is empty.
LabelThe Rich Text menu label.
Menu Custom ID

Item link slug. Optional field.

Info

Ensure that value defined here is unique to other userview UI menus in the app , since the first matching/conflicting ID will take precedence in page loading.

LabelThe HTML Page userview menu label

.

Content

Page content.



Image RemovedImage Added

Figure 2: Sample HTML Page Rich Text in runtime

Performance & Offline 

Image Added

Figure 3: Process Status Properties - Performance & Offline

...

Settings 


Name

Description

Scope

Caching options are:

  • None: No caching.
  • Application: Cache content by application where all users will see the same content.
  • User: Cache by username
Duration (s)Duration in seconds to cache content , defaults to 20 seconds if applicable.
Panel
borderColorpurple
bgColor#fefaff
borderWidth1
titleBGColor#ddccff
borderStylesolid

Read more at Performance Improvement with Userview UI Caching.

PWA Offline Settings

Note: PWA Offline support is dependent on the theme used.

Name

Description

Enable cache for offline supportCheck this to enable caching for offline support, usually set for use on mobile browsers.

Read Progressive Web Application (PWA) for more information.